Not Individual At all: How Dating Programs Can be Tell you Your Accurate Venue

See Point Research (CPR) has just examined multiple preferred relationship apps with over ten mil packages shared so you’re able to know how safer he or she is to have users. Just like the relationship software traditionally need geolocation study, offering the possibility to apply at anybody close, so it convenience element will appear at a high price. All of our search is targeted on a specific application named Hornet that had vulnerabilities, allowing the specific precise location of the associate, which gift suggestions a primary privacy exposure so you can its profiles.

Assessment

CPR found that the newest Hornet software directs direct coordinates on machine. Hornet’s founders know the dangers away from associate positioning, as stated on their site. Nevertheless, they do say to guard affiliate towns and cities by randomizing the distance demonstrated on the app, making it, inside their viewpoint, impossible to determine the specific place. But not, this is not the situation.

During our very own browse, the fresh actions pulled of the Hornet was basically shortage of to guard representative coordinates, allowing for the fresh devotion out of member metropolitan areas that have very high reliability.

Adopting the in charge disclosure procedure, we attempted to contact new Hornet team, providing them with the results of our research. Prior to that it book, i reexamined the fresh new Hornet application. Despite not receiving a reaction to our inquiry, Check Part Browse can confirm that the fresh new developers have already followed needed actions so you’re able to significantly reduce the reliability off users’ complement dedication. Because specified responsible revelation due dates features introduced, we are publishing the outcome your lookup.

Geolocation are an occurrence that makes use of studies obtained of an individual’s measuring unit (such as a mobile, pill, or laptop) to recognize otherwise imagine the real-community geographic venue of the equipment. This article can vary from very precise place facts (instance a certain target or location coordinates) derived thanks to GPS (Global positioning system) so you’re able to less real area data received through Internet protocol address, Wi-Fi, cellular sites, otherwise Wireless beacons.

Geolocation tech, when you find yourself of good use, gift ideas multiple risks, especially when you are looking at confidentiality and you can cover within this applications. These are typically potential privacy breaches away from not authorized data availability, unintended sharing off location study having third-group organizations, risks of recording and security, and you will safety vulnerabilities such as area spoofing. This post could well be rooked of the stalkers, attackers, and other harmful stars.

Strategy for deciding range

From inside the Hornet and you may similar applications, pages regarding the listings try sorted for the rising buy off length. When we discover two pages throughout the serp’s exactly who succeed this new display screen of their distance, and target representative can be found among them regarding the browse abilities, we can determine the fresh calculate point for the target representative since the the average value of a couple recognized distances:

But not, the existence of pages close to the address is not an important position. To select the length to the affiliate, its expected to sign in a supplementary membership, the brand new coordinates of which would be regulated.

You could influence the exact distance between one or two pages from the iteratively splitting the number in half and you can positioning a supplementary account at the midpoint. By analyzing the new search engine results and polishing new search according to the current presence of the target affiliate, progressively narrowing along the range within target while the additional account, we are able to reach the wanted reliability.

Trilateration strategy

We made use of a few-step trilateration: basic, i did trilateration having fun with a couple resource things to receive a couple you can applicant urban centers (intersection circumstances of one’s groups). Up coming, i utilized the distance information in the third resource suggest discover the proper provider.

Making the assumption that we all know the bedroom in which the address membership is based, with an effective diameter out of ten kilometer. Such, this could be a small town. For this urban area, we randomly generated 29 groups of reference products in a band having an inner distance of five kilometres and you may an external radius regarding ten kilometres.

Down to trilateration for each selection of source circumstances, i received a couple of possible coordinates toward address section. The utmost mistake when you look at the geolocation are 350 yards, plus the minimum was only 2 m. We calculated the fresh indicate property value latitude and you will longitude for all products. The length between the mean well worth while the address point featured are 24 m.

Improving geolocation accuracy

To be able to dictate the latest approximate place, i generated source products at a distance of just one so you can dos kilometers inside the area where address are said to be discovered. Applying the method, i obtained of several rates of your address area. The latest geolocation problems was basically delivered almost equally, of at least step one.5 m and you may a total of 70 yards. I plus calculated the typical latitude and longitude toward show. The fresh new ensuing mediocre point is actually less than 5 m from the mark section:

Conclusion

With respect to relationship software, adding associate geolocation presents high risks so you’re able to privacy. The studies revealed potential vulnerabilities regarding Hornet relationship software, with over 10 billion packages. The new set-up range estimation methodology, and trilateration having fun with numerous reference situations, exhibited a really high accuracy inside determining member locations.

Hornet builders applied change in order to decrease the risks, reducing the location reliability in order to fifty yards. So it improve, while significant, however allows an empowered attacker to determine approximate coordinates.

CPR strongly suggests profiles to be vigilant concerning the permissions it offer to apps in order to stand told concerning potential risks and best strategies to have securing confidentiality and you can defense when dealing with geolocation data. By the disabling venue characteristics, pages can possibly prevent applications off recording its whereabouts and collecting information about their motions. This level is also effectively safeguard user privacy and you will combat new discussing out of personal information with additional agencies.
